The importance of making right knowledge about radiation popular. Activity of 'radiation education forum'

Radiation and radionuclides are not only indispensable in medical diagnoses and treatments, but are widely used in fundamental researches in various fields and in industry, thus contribute much to humans for elevating the quality of life. Nuclear power production is also playing an important role in saving the nonrenewable natural energy resources, without producing potentially problematic carbon dioxide. However, a majority of people has an excessive concern for radiation and radioactivity even for very minute quantities. This is due to the following three facts: (1) the first use of nuclear energy as the disastrous weapon in 1945 has resulted a profound after-effect in socio-psychological sense especially in Japan, (2) the major accidents of nuclear power plants which occurred in 1980's have been repeatedly reported in mass media with undue sensationalism, and (3) the proposition, that every ray of ionizing radiation may destroy DNA of human cells and is harmful by bringing carcinogenic or hereditary effects, has fixed as a suspicion-free common sense for general public. This proposition has its basis on the recommendation by ICRP of adopting the LNT (linear non-threshold), model even for low dose of radiations comparative with the natural radiation level. Thus the majority of people shows the syndrome of radio phobia'. Because there are so many risks other than radiation in the present day civilization, the extremely severe regulation only of radiation has many social demerits, and it is highly necessary that this situation be improved, by making the correct scientific information popular to the public. As an approach to this goal, a voluntary group, 'Radiation Education Forum', comprised of scientists, schoolteachers, journalists and citizens, has been established in 1994 in Japan, and has continued various types of activities. Because the social education has its basis on the school education, we have focussed our energy mainly for improving the education circumstances of radiation and the nuclear related matters in schools. The followings are what we have done up to present: (1) We have studies the present educational systems at schools in Japan, related with radiation and nuclear related matters, including the scrutiny of the description of textbooks used in high schools. Since we have found several problems to be amended, we presented a document for asking the improvement of the present curricula of high schools to Japanese Government (Monbusho). (2) We organized study groups for summarizing the recent information of a few important topics into a standard text and preparing teaching materials. The topics which are being studied are experimental methodology, how to understand and teach the effect of low-level radiation, risk education, ect. (3) We have held several meetings and symposia for reporting the educational experience, presenting some new educational methodology, and discussing how to improve the curricula concerning radiation. (4) We have published 'newsletter' 2 or 3 times per year and a journal, 'Radiation Education' once per year (totally 14 numbers and 2 volumes, respectively, as of August 1999 since 1984). (all in Japanese). (5) We have organized 'International Symposium on Radiation Education' (ISRE 98) on Dec. 11-14 in Hayama, Japan. In this presentation, we will report the following topics: (1) Some general educational problems in Japan in the curricula treating radiation and nuclear related matters; some typical errors and general tendencies found in the textbooks currently used in high schools; and what we have asked to Japanese Government for the improvement of the present status. (2) Results of international comparison of the present statuses among various countries concerning radiation education, which have been revealed in ISRE 98, (3) Our future plans both in domestic and international approaches.
